Frequently Asked Questions 6

What is the population of Cedar Rapids, IA?
Cedar Rapids, IA has a population of 230,004 people, located in Linn County, Iowa.
What is the median household income in Cedar Rapids?
The median household income in Cedar Rapids, IA is $77,649 per year. The poverty rate is 9.4%.
What is the median home value in Cedar Rapids?
The median home value in Cedar Rapids, IA is $214,300. Median rent is $945/month.
What are the top health concerns in Cedar Rapids?
The top health indicators in Cedar Rapids include Obesity (35.4%), High Blood Pressure (31.3%), Short Sleep Duration (30.9%). Data from CDC PLACES.
How many hospitals are in Cedar Rapids?
Cedar Rapids has 2 hospitals with an average rating of 3.5/5 stars. 2 have emergency departments.
What is the median age in Cedar Rapids?
The median age in Cedar Rapids, IA is 39 years. 34.7% of residents have a bachelor's degree or higher.

Data Sources

All data on this page comes from official U.S. government sources. Population and economic data from the Census Bureau American Community Survey (2022 5-year estimates). Health data from the CDC PLACES program (2023). Hospital ratings from CMS Hospital Compare (2024). Data is county-level (Linn County) as the smallest consistent geographic unit across all sources.
